Aviva Canada Inc

10 Aviva Way
Markham, ON L6G 0G1

Aviva Canada Inc is a leading insurance provider based in Markham, ON, offering a range of insurance products and services to individuals and businesses.

With a focus on customer satisfaction and risk management, Aviva Canada Inc strives to provide reliable coverage and support to meet the diverse needs of their clients.

Generated from their business information

Own this business?
See a problem?

You might also like

CanadaOntarioMarkhamAviva Canada Inc

Partial Data by Infogroup (c) 2025. All rights reserved.